Outer Boynton Beach, Boynton Beach, FL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ent a home in Outer Boynton Beach?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Outer Boynton Beach 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,104 | $1,395 | $10,000+ |
Outer Boynton Beach 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,207 | $1,899 | $10,000+ |
Outer Boynton Beach 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$7,925 | $2,895 | $10,000+ |
Outer Boynton Beach 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$20,192 | $4,200 | $10,000+ |
Outer Boynton Beach 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$12,500 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|
Outer Boynton Beach 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$58,000 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Outer Boynton Beach
What type of rentals are currently available in Outer Boynton Beach?
There are currently 659 Apartments for Rent in Outer Boynton Beach, FL with pricing that ranges from $1,200 to $9,366. There are also 760 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Outer Boynton Beach ranging from $1,200 to $95,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Outer Boynton Beach?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Outer Boynton Beach ranges from $1,200 to $95,000 with an average monthly rent of $12,640.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Outer Boynton Beach?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Outer Boynton Beach range from $2,304 to $9,366,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,899 to $30,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,895 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,700.
